記事へのコメント13

    • 注目コメント
    • 新着コメント
    poad1010
    poad1010 この記事をおすすめしました

    2024/03/21 リンク

    その他
    diveintounlimit
    diveintounlimit こういうロンドン学派系のテストはやめとけって単体テストの考え方/使い方に書いてあった。理由は周辺で起きる問題も含めてキャッチアップすべきだから。くせあるけど、基本的にこの本の考え方には賛同している。

    2024/03/19 リンク

    その他
    hdampty7
    hdampty7 単体テストが書けたところでねぇ。全パターンの組み合わせは捨てて、実データをもとにしてOKとか、やらんよりはマシを徹底できるかどうかよね。やっても出るし、その時のモチベコントロールも重要。

    2024/03/19 リンク

    その他
    mas-higa
    mas-higa レガシーコードってテスト書いてないコードのことじゃないの? まずハーネス書く必要があると思ったんだけど。

    2024/03/19 リンク

    その他
    zentarou
    zentarou 結局ちゃんと依存注入できてるか確認したくなってE2Eテスト重視になるんだけどね

    2024/03/19 リンク

    その他
    hive7134
    hive7134 テストのためにスコープ広めのファンクションを追加するのは抵抗がある気がしたけど既存のコードを活かしつつやるやら仕方ないのかな?

    2024/03/19 リンク

    その他
    turanukimaru
    turanukimaru ・何をテストしたいのか明確にしろ。・テストしたいところだけをメソッドに切り出してそこをテストしろ。・Mock捨てろ。この記事のようにやると9割がたMockが返したダミーデータをチェックするようなゴミテストになるぞ

    2024/03/19 リンク

    その他
    syu-m-5151
    syu-m-5151 気を整え、祈り拝み、構えて、突くみたいな話かと思ったらちゃんとした話だった。意識していきたい。

    2024/03/19 リンク

    その他
    cpw
    cpw よくやってる。全部やるならinjectしたほうがいいし、必要なところだけやったら良いと思う。

    2024/03/19 リンク

    その他
    honma200
    honma200 自分が中間メソッドみたいに呼んでるやつか。依存関係は直で呼ぶんじゃなくて、1行だけでも良いから間を挟むみたいな / 本当は実装の最初にMockを作った方がいいんだろうけどね

    2024/03/19 リンク

    その他
    tattyu
    tattyu 仕事ではテストが無いプロジェクトでも自分の担当箇所はある程度こんな感じの手順でやってるけどこれ強要されると途端に面倒くせぇ〜ってなるの不思議やね。

    2024/03/19 リンク

    その他
    kabuquery
    kabuquery 結局モックみたいなの作ってない?

    2024/03/19 リンク

    その他
    masa8aurum
    masa8aurum ・主にレガシーコードで単体テストを書く際のハードルになりがちな「依存関係の排除」について

    2024/03/19 リンク

    その他

    注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ています

    アプリのスクリーンショット
    いまの話題をアプリでチェック!
    • バナー広告なし
    • ミュート機能あり
    • ダークモード搭載
    アプリをダウンロード

    関連記事

    たった2つのステップを意識するだけで書けない単体テストがほぼなくなる - Qiita

    はじめに この記事は レガシーコード改善ガイド: 保守開発のためのリファクタリング を参考に手を動かし...

    ブックマークしたユーザー

    • lugecy2024/03/31 lugecy
    • sh0g02024/03/27 sh0g0
    • cyber_snufkin2024/03/25 cyber_snufkin
    • wonder-wall2024/03/24 wonder-wall
    • takehirohattori2024/03/23 takehirohattori
    • radiocat2024/03/23 radiocat
    • lax342024/03/22 lax34
    • poad10102024/03/21 poad1010
    • tayutaedomo2024/03/21 tayutaedomo
    • daixxxx2024/03/20 daixxxx
    • wate_wate2024/03/20 wate_wate
    • koma22024/03/20 koma2
    • buell2024/03/20 buell
    • KitsunE2024/03/20 KitsunE
    • rhrequiem2024/03/20 rhrequiem
    • melwanwan2024/03/20 melwanwan
    • karerumo2024/03/20 karerumo
    • gawasa292024/03/20 gawasa29
    すべてのユーザーの
    詳細を表示します

    同じサイトの新着

    同じサイトの新着をもっと読む

    いま人気の記事

    いま人気の記事をもっと読む

    いま人気の記事 - テクノロジー

    いま人気の記事 - テクノロジーをもっと読む

    新着記事 - テクノロジー

    新着記事 - テクノロジーをもっと読む

    同時期にブックマークされた記事